First US Bancshares, Inc. (NASDAQ:FUSB – Get Free Report) was the target of a significant increase in short interest in the month of March. As of March 31st, there was short interest totalling 6,000 shares, an increase of 5.3% from the March 15th total of 5,700 shares. Based on an average trading volume of 3,600 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is currently 1.7 days. Approximately 0.1% of the shares of the stock are sold short.

First US Bancshares Company Profile
First US Bancshares, Inc operates as the bank holding company for First US Bank that provides commercial banking products and services. The company offers non-interest-bearing demand deposits, savings accounts, NOW accounts, money market demand accounts, individual retirement accounts, and time deposits.
